#19869F Color
#19869F is rgb(25, 134, 159) in RGB, hsl(191, 73%, 36%) in HSL, and about cmyk(84%, 16%, 0%, 38%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Zircon Blue (#00849D), below the threshold most people can see at ΔE 1.55.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#19869F Channel Values
How #19869F bre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 25 · G 134 · B 159 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 191° · S 73% · L 36%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 191° · S 84% · V 62%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 84% · M 16% · Y 0% · K 38%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.24:1 vs white · 4.95: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#19869F background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#19869F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#19869F?
#19869F is a dark teal — rgb(25, 134, 159) in RGB and hsl(191, 73%, 36%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Zircon Blue (#00849D), which is below the threshold most people can see at a CIE76 distance of 1.55.
What is the RGB value of #19869F?
#19869F is rgb(25, 134, 159) — red 25, green 134, and blue 159 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#19869F?
#19869F converts to approximately cmyk(84%, 16%, 0%, 38%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#19869F be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#19869F scores 4.24:1 against white and 4.95: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#19869F as a CSS color keyword?
No. #19869F is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is teal (#008080) at a CIE76 distance of 15.36, which is visibly different.
